Epic Games, the folks behind the Gears of War franchise and the Unreal Engine development platform, are opening a branch office in South Korea. The Seoul-based Epic Games Korea will sell the Unreal Engine 3 to developers in the region. The office will be headed up by Ray Park, who previously launched Microsoft’s in-game advertising…
SEGA has started holding “hostess” auditions for an upcoming Ryu Ga Gotoku (aka Yakuza) game. Between May 8 and June 19, there were over 1,500 applicants. Those screened from that pool auditioned at SEGA’s headquarters. Groups of 2~3 applicants were interviewed by the game’s creators, including Ryu Ga Gotoku designer Toshihiro Nagoshi, in a 30…

One new Kingdom Hearts game, KH 358/2 Days, has been released in Japan. Two more Square-Enix-meets-Disney mash-ups are forthcoming: Kingdom Hearts: Birth by Sleep for the PSP and Kingdom Hearts: Coded for cell phones.
